Job Title: Field Marketing Manager – Home & Lifestyle Location: High preference for France, alternative locations include: United Kingdom or Italy (100% Remote) Contract: Fixed-term (6–9 months) – Maternity Leave Cover Start Date: ASAP Centric Software, a fast-growing, innovation-driven enterprise software company, is on the lookout for a Field Marketing Manager (6 to 9 months contract) to support our Fashion, Outdoor and Sports, Retail, Home Markets strategy across the UKISA and Euro Med (Italy mainly) regions. Centric Software provides product concept to commercialization solutions to all retail verticals. Reporting to the EMEA Core Markets Marketing Manager, you will be responsible for planning and executing regional marketing initiatives aligned with our Home & Lifestyle Markets strategy. This role requires a highly organized, strategic thinker and doer, capable of collaborating with both marketing and sales teams to drive regional growth and elevate Centric Software’s market presence. It’s a 100% remote working position, based in EMEA, preferably in France but the UK or Italy are acceptable. Do you have at least 2 years’ experience in managing marketing activities in IT/software companies, and are ultra-dynamic and creative? Are you are eager to work with some of the most well-known brands in the world and curious about how new technologies can support their challenges? Apply! Key Responsibilities: Define and adapt local marketing strategy to support EMEA marketing goals and local sales objectives Develop and execute targeted lead generation campaigns by account segments, vertical, and persona on multiple channels (LinkedIn, media, website, etc.) Organize and coordinate tradeshows, conferences, 3rd party webinars and Centric events Support large account conversion by developing targeted programs Develop supporting campaign assets and collateral with the support of the content manager and copywriters Analyze campaign results (Tableau, Google Analytics, LinkedIn Campaign Manager, etc.) and identify potential areas for improvement Conduct market, database, and competition analysis Explore data and define segmentation Work with freelancers and external agencies Manage budget & accounting Requirements: 2-4 years of experience in B2B SaaS marketing, with a focus on field marketing Degree in Marketing (Business School or equivalent) Proven track record in planning and executing successful regional marketing programs Strong ability to work both independently and collaboratively within cross-functional teams Adaptable, with the ability to thrive in a fast-paced, changing environment A proactive problem-solver with a solution-oriented mindset Proficiency in marketing automation tools and CRM systems (e.g., Pardot, Salesforce) Strong collaboration skills, with the ability to work across international teams Willingness to travel for events and activities Experience managing vendor relationships and budgets Languages: English: Fluent (mandatory) Italian or French: Preferred Any additional European language is a plus Be ready to join an exciting international team and support our continued growth!
